I'm not into it, but there are books of it. I found out about them while reading about the controversy over fanfic and copyright. Apparently whoever 'invented' omegaverse (as a fanfiction of some fandom I forget) tried to sue other authors publishing other omegaverse books because she created the rules of omegaverse. Again, I'm not into it, but I was intrigued by the concept of a fanfic of fanfic creating a legal case. But yeah. Omegaverse books. Probably go look on Amazon.
